What Is NADP⁺?

Nicotinamide adenine dinucleotide phosphate disodium salt (NADP+ disodium salt, CAS 24292-60-2) is the oxidized, water-soluble sodium form of NADP+, a dinucleotide coenzyme (C21H26N7O17P3·2Na, MW 787.37 g/mol) composed of an adenylic acid unit and a nicotinamide ribonucleotide unit joined by a pyrophosphate bridge, with an extra phosphate group on the 2'-position of the adenosine ribose that distinguishes it from NAD+. NADP+/NADPH occurs in virtually all living cells, where it serves as the principal electron carrier for reductive biosynthesis (fatty acid, cholesterol, and nucleotide synthesis) and for maintaining cellular antioxidant defense systems. Commercial bulk material is not isolated directly from natural sources; it is manufactured via a biocatalytic route in which microbially derived NAD+ is enzymatically phosphorylated by NAD kinase, then purified, converted to the sodium salt, and crystallized and dried into a stable powder.
